Mods on Mac not working?

I'm having issues getting mods to work on Mac. I have checked the option to enable mods, and as far as I can tell they are in the right folder. I'm not sure what else to do, any ideas?

  • Hi @MyMonaLisa! There's a pinned thread on how to install mods properly here: https://answers.ea.com/t5/Game-and-Mod-CC-Issues/bd-p/the-sims-4-game-issues-mods-en. The things I see most are that people aren't actually using the game-created Mods folder (even when they think they are), that they haven't extracted mods from the Zip folder they came in for downloading purposes, that they've put script mods too many folders deep, and that they're missing parts of mods and extra files a mod depends on.

  • "MyMonaLisa;c-18326480" wrote:
    I only have one mods folder in my EA games folder. One of my mods is working but the rest are not, which is very weird.


    It does sound like you might have a second Mods folder in the wrong place. Double check your pathway. It should be Documents > Electronic Arts > The Sims 4 > Mods. And check that thread for other possible installation errors.
